Front What are common signs and symptoms of tension pneumothorax?
Back Common signs and symptoms of this are: increasing respiratory distress, altered level of consciousness, distended neck veins, deviation of the trachea to the side of the chest opposite, and decreased breath sounds on the side of the injury.
